Key Points
  • The yen surged from 160 yen to 158 yen per dollar in a short period.
  • The Japanese government and BOJ intervened in the market on the evening of the 30th.
  • The sharp rise reflects strong market reactions to BOJ policy expectations.
  • Foreign exchange market volatility stems from expectations of a stronger yen.
  • Markets predict the BOJ may act again to stabilize the exchange rate.
Analysis

Taiwan investors and exporters should closely monitor the yen's sharp rise and its impact on Asian markets. As a safe-haven currency, a stronger yen affects capital flows and regional exchange rate structures. The sudden 5-yen surge reflects market concerns over BOJ policy and economic outlook. If the BOJ intervenes again, it will influence global forex expectations. Taiwanese companies with Japan trade should assess exchange rate risks and adjust yen asset allocations. Additionally, a stronger yen may affect Japan's tourism and real estate markets, indirectly influencing Taiwanese travelers and investors.

Notably, the BOJ's recent policy shifts have had a deep impact on Asian financial markets. While this surge is not a long-term trend, short-term volatility could trigger chain reactions. For Taiwanese financial institutions, it is crucial to strengthen risk assessments for yen assets and monitor BOJ's future policy moves.
